Due to a number of events—from the pandemic to logistics nightmares to natural disasters—medical device manufacturers are taking a hard look at their supply chains. They are reevaluating established relationships as well as determining if new partners are required. The goal of this assessment is to ensure a reliable network for components and services.
With this in mind, many suppliers are proactively taking steps to guarantee their status as a dependable partner. For some, this means making strategic changes, while others have already laid a solid foundation and established a reputation for reliability. It is those suppliers who offer the model by which other suppliers will be measured.
One such supplier who had established a reputation for reliability is Qosina. To help explain how the company addresses current day supply chain concerns and potential inquiries from customers, Lee Pochter, the company’s CEO, responded to a series of questions. In the following Q&A, he shares his thoughts on industry concerns, what OEMs are seeking, and what offerings are most important.
Lee Pochter: We’re definitely hearing concerns about supply chain stability from our customers, especially after the dockworkers’ strike and the ongoing tariff issues. Fortunately, this plays right to our strengths. We’ve built our reputation on having a rock-solid supply chain. We don’t put all our eggs into one basket; we work with hundreds of suppliers across different continents and countries. If one manufacturer faces challenges, we have backups ready to go. So, while customers are worried about supply chains in general, for us, it’s been a positive situation because we can confidently say, “We’ve got you covered,” and truly mean it.

Pochter: We’re seeing genuine interest in this topic from several customers. It’s part of the reason we opened our European office in Milan in 2019. Having sales representatives in various European countries means we can talk to customers in their own language—both literally and in terms of understanding their market. We’ve also developed “local-for-local” capabilities, where we can source from an Italian, French, or German manufacturer to serve European customers directly. This means products don’t have to cross the Atlantic twice, which saves our customers money and adds another layer of security to our supply chain. People aren’t just talking about regionality, they’re actively seeking it out.
Pochter: It’s absolutely critical. We have comprehensive documentation for most of the components we sell, and our customers rely heavily on this. We provide free, downloadable 3D-CAD models, which allows engineers to test our components directly in their designs. This ensures a smooth integration process and helps them remain on schedule. Pochter: Reliability is the top concern, hands down. Companies need to know they’ll get their components when expected. When production lines shut down because parts aren’t available, the costs are enormous—far more than any savings from cheaper components. While cost always matters, it becomes secondary when reliability is at stake.
With regard to speed to market, the medical device development cycle is already quite lengthy, so modest improvements in component delivery times aren’t game changers. What really matters is predictability, which ties into another of our strengths: we maintain a substantial inventory based on careful forecasting. We’re not overstocked, but we have enough to meet our customers’ needs consistently.
